DeKeyser Named to Team USA for IIHF World Championships

DeKeyser to Represent Team USA at IIHF World Championships

Men's Ice Hockey | April 14, 2017

COLORADO SPRINGS, Colo. – Current Detroit Red Wing and Western Michigan hockey alum Danny DeKeyser will play for the United States in the upcoming International Ice Hockey Federation World Championships in Germany and France beginning May 5.

DeKeyser, who played at Western Michigan from 2000-2013, will be coached by former WMU head coach and his current coach in Detroit, Jeff Blashill. DeKeyser played in all 82 games this season for the Red Wings, scoring four goals and eight assists for 12 points. He appeared in 118 games with the Broncos and helped them to a Central Collegiate Hockey Conference Tournament Championship in 2012.

This is the second World Championship for the Detroit, Mich., native. In 2014 he played for USA and appeared in eight games while recording two assists.

DeKeyser could end up playing against current Western Michigan player Frederik Tiffels, who was called up to Team Germany for their pre-tournament games.
